Hi, welcome to another round of the BCN Critical XXL strain. I had some luck last summer in this container.
The size of the pot is 50Liter.
I'm starting with pictures from week 4 (this week) enough pictures of these seedlings on the other diaries.
The soil is upgraded with cow fertilizer, chicken fertilizer and calcium pellets, for now the stem is nice and thick for such young plant.
Next week i'll start with some moderate feeding, perhaps only molasses for the soils ecosystem untill flowering will start.

---update day 5---- HST
I did some HST, i rudely bent the main stem to keep a more even canopy.
HST because it's a little late for LST on main stem
This is a strong strain, so i don't have to worry about them getting stressed too much.
